  Snitz and I were sitting in the backyard, waiting for time to start a fire for the steaks. We were both tired from hunting all morning for a deer. We hadn’t had any luck, so I decided on steaks instead. No matter how sneaky they are, having two Marine bodyguards doesn’t do a thing for your luck in the deer woods. I had been informed that now I had a whole fleet of ships to look after, I was too important to be wandering around in the woods alone. I didn’t like that idea, of course, but I didn’t see a lot I could do about it, right then. My comm rang. “Bob Wilson, what can I do for you?”

  Will said, “Bob, I just got finished talking with Phonelia. I thought you might want to know that she and Veronica are alright.”

  “You make it sound like their saucer died. Are they marooned?”

  “Sorry to give you that impression, Bob. They are still flying. They found a nice planet, normal-sized animals, good air, the works. They figured there had to be some castaways somewhere, but they spent a good, long, time looking, and didn’t find a soul.”

  “There must be a good reason she hasn’t called me all excited about this place. What’s the catch?”

  “There’s a native species, not intelligent, but they look like they could get there, if they get half a chance.”

  “She figures if I hear about it, I’ll want it for a fallback, and not care about the locals?”

  “That seemed to be her thinking, yes.”

  “Veronica went along with that?”

  “Veronica tried to talk her out of it, but you know how she gets, when she’s stuck on an idea.”

  “Yep. Now you have me curious. You didn’t have to make this call. Why do you think she is wrong?”

  “I’ve seen you with the Squatch. I know you care about people, whether they are human, or not. Heck, I’ve heard about how much trouble you’re going to, to keep from having to kill the Squirrels, even when they come here to do you in. You might not be perfect for the job, but you’re as good as she’s likely to find.”

  “What job are you talking about? They have an asteroid bearing down on them, or something?”

  “Not that she mentioned. I just meant you would watch over those folks and make sure nothing bad happened.”

  “So, what’s her plan?”

  “Wipe the coordinates out of the ship’s memory, and pretend she never found the place, if I understood correctly.”

  “How does she figure to get a good enough command lock on Veronica to get her to keep quiet?”

  “She didn’t say.”

  “She wouldn’t harm Veronica, would she?”

  “She and Veronica have gotten pretty close, Bob. I wouldn’t worry about that.”

  “I hope you’re right. I consider the bots to be people, and if she hurt Veronica, I would have to take action. I don’t want to do that.”

  “I see what you mean, Bob. I’d rather you didn’t have to, as well.”

  “Especially since it probably wouldn’t do any good. If I know Veronica, one of the other bots already has the coordinates. Most likely Sally, but Topper if she couldn’t get in touch with Sally.”

  “You think so?”

  “Veronica is good at her job. She wouldn’t let valuable information like that just slip away.”

  “So, anything Phonelia does is going to be too late?”

  “I don’t have any reason to go asking around about some new planet Phonelia supposedly found. Whichever bot has the information, most likely won’t tell me, unless I ask. As far as Phonelia has to know, her plan will work perfectly.”

  Will said, “I can see why the bots say ‘the Boss is sneaky’. You can honestly say you don’t know where the planet is, but if you need to know, you would be able to find out in nothing flat.”

  “That sounds about right. Is that more than I should have told you?”

  “Have you forgotten who you’re talking to? I do know a thing or two about keeping a secret.”

  “That you do, Falling Will.”

  “You’ve decided to call me that, too?”

  “Just has more of a ring to it, than D.B.”

  “I suppose it does, at that. So, what is your plan for this new planet she found?”

  “She seems to think we need to leave it the heck alone. I’m willing to trust her judgment, unless I see evidence to the contrary.”

  “You’re not going to go look for yourself?”

  “I don’t have time to check up on everybody who works for me. I can trust them, or go nuts. Are you saying there’s a reason I shouldn’t trust Phonelia?”

  “No, but a planet that friendly would be quite a resource, wouldn’t it?”

  “Look at how many friendly planets we’ve found so far. Do you have a reason to think that’s going to stop?”

  “I don’t suppose I do. You think another one will come along that we can use without disturbing those folks, don’t you?”

  “From what I’ve seen so far, it seems like the way to bet.”

  “Thanks, Bob. I thought I was going to get myself in deep do-do with Phonelia for telling you about this.”

  “You’re welcome. Anything else I can help you with?”
